Output 28938efecbf5f1a5da3f4f6209416bf4921e61b03f94de9ae58ed6fc2320b136:4

value
918230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dfd82114e13b23dfbc99b427bb934d97c46dbb OP_EQUAL
address
3Juh7aZDAhxUSZn3rxbTYdFhpQWiJHR6Nf
transaction
28938efecbf5f1a5da3f4f6209416bf4921e61b03f94de9ae58ed6fc2320b136
confirmations
192123
spent
true